<html><head><meta name="color-scheme" content="light dark"></head><body><pre style="word-wrap: break-word; white-space: pre-wrap;">header .row-protruding.row-protruding_fix-info {
	padding-left: 140px;
}


.container.container-thin.work-area.shop-container--wide {
    max-width: 100%;
    width: 100%;
}

.a-container {
    margin: unset;
    padding-left: 70px;
    padding-right: 70px;
}

.a-feedback .form-content form {
    flex-wrap: wrap;
    justify-content: space-between;
}

.a-feedback_whide .form-content .text {
    width: 25%;
}


.container.container-thin.work-area.shop-container--wide .a-container {
    margin: 0 auto;
    max-width: 1320px;
    width: 100%;
}

footer .container.container-thin {
    margin: 0 auto;
    max-width: 1150px;
    width: 100%;
}

.p-problems {
    background-color: #ffffff;
    padding-top: 50px;
    padding-bottom: 50px;
}

.a-fz54-kassa p:last-of-type {
    margin-bottom: 43px;
}

.cleverence-intro__image {
    position: relative;
    padding-bottom: 32%;
    max-width: 358px;
    width: 100%;
    overflow: hidden;
    height: 0;
}

.cleverence-intro__image img {
    position: absolute;
    top: 0;
    left: 0;
    width: 100% !important;
    height: 100% !important;
}

.cleverence-button__wrp {
    margin-top: 52px;
}

.cleverence-intro:not(:last-child) {
    margin-bottom: 40px;
}

.cleverence-block--kassa {
    padding-bottom: 40px;
}

.cleverence-intro__text {
    padding-top: 20px;
    margin-left: 64px;
}

.a-prices-total {
    padding-top: 54px;
    padding-bottom: 50px;
}

.a-self-kassa-complex--kassa {
    padding-top: 10px;
}

.a-self-kassa-complex-list__item {
    margin-right: 0;
    max-width: 33.33333%;
    flex-basis: 33.33333%;
    width: 100%;
    display: flex;
    flex-direction: column;
    align-items: center;
    margin-bottom: 20px;
    min-height: 336px;

}


.a-self-kassa-complex-list,
.a-self-kassa-complex.a-self-kassa-complex--kassa .a-container {
    max-width: 100%;
    width: 100%;
}

.a-self-kassa-complex-item__header {
    margin: 0 auto 35px;
}

.a-self-kassa-complex.a-self-kassa-complex--kassa {
    padding-top: 40px;
}

.a-self-kassa-complex-list {
    margin-bottom: 30px;
}

.a-feedback_whide .a-section-title {
    margin-bottom: 30px;
}

body[data-country-code="kazakhstan"] header nav.navbar.navbar_show-info .container, body[data-country-code="ru"] header nav.navbar.navbar_show-info .container {
    padding-left: 0;
}


@media all and (max-width: 1300px) {
    .p-problems {
        padding-bottom: 0px;
    }

    .a-fz54-kassa {
        padding-top: 20px;
    }

    .cleverence-intro:not(:last-child) {
        margin-bottom: 10px;
    }

    .a-prices-total {
        padding-top: 44px;
        padding-bottom: 40px;
    }

    .a-self-kassa-complex__message {
        margin-bottom: 40px;
    }

    .p-company-list li {
        margin: 0 0 21px 0;
    }

    .a-feedback_whide {
        padding: 60px 0;
    }

}

@media all and (max-width: 1100px) {
    .p-problems--scaner .comuns-block__icon {
        flex-basis: 33%;
    }

    .a-prices-total--light .p-company-list,
    .a-prices-total--light .a-prices-total__desc,
    .a-prices-total__desc p,
    .a-self-kassa-complex p,
    .cleverence-block--kassa p,
    .a-fz54-kassa {
        font-size: 16px;
        line-height: 24px;
    }

    .p-company-list li {
        margin: 0 0 13px 0;
    }

    .a-prices-total--light .a-prices-total__desc {
        display: block;
        margin-bottom: 16px;
    }

    .cleverence-intro__image {
        max-width: 228px;
    }

    .seo-text .h2 {
        font-size: 30px;
        margin-bottom: 30px;
    }

    .a-prices-total {
        padding-top: 44px;
        padding-bottom: 0;
    }
}

@media all and (max-width: 1000px) {
    .seo-text .p-problems--scaner .comuns-block__icon {
        flex-basis: 50%;
        margin-right: 0;
    }

    .cleverence-intro__text {
        padding-top: 0;
        margin: 0;
    }

    .cleverence-button__wrp {
        margin-top: 32px;
    }

    .cleverence-intro__image {
        padding-bottom: 27%;
        flex-basis: 30%;
        flex-grow: 1;
    }

    .cleverence-intro__text {
        flex-basis: 70%;
    }

    .cleverence-intro:not(:last-child) {
        margin-bottom: 60px;
    }

    .a-self-kassa-complex-list {
        flex-direction: row;
        align-items: initial;
        width: 100%;
    }

}

@media all and (max-width: 991px) {
    .p-problems {
        background-color: #ffffff;
        padding-top: 100px;
        padding-bottom: 50px;
    }
}

@media all and (max-width: 850px) {
    .seo-text .p-problems--scaner .comuns-block__icon {
        flex-basis: 100%;
    }

    .a-self-kassa-complex-list__item {
        max-width: 50%;
        flex-basis: 50%;
    }

    .a-self-kassa-complex-list__item:last-child {
        margin-top: 60px;
    }
}

@media all and (max-width: 800px) {
    .p-problems {
        padding-top: 50px;
        padding-bottom: 0px;
    }

    .seo-text .h2 {
        font-size: 26px;
        margin-bottom: 10px;
    }

    .cleverence-intro:not(:last-child) {
        margin-bottom: 40px;
    }

    .a-container {
        padding-left: 40px;
        padding-right: 40px;
    }

    .a-prices-total {
        padding-top: 0px;
    }

    .a-self-kassa-complex.a-self-kassa-complex--kassa {
        padding-top: 30px;
    }

    .a-self-kassa-complex {
        padding-bottom: 0px;
    }


}

@media all and (max-width: 768px) {
    .seo-text .h2 {
        font-size: 23px;
    }

    .a-prices-total--light .p-company-list, .a-prices-total--light .a-prices-total__desc, .a-prices-total__desc p, .a-self-kassa-complex p, .cleverence-block--kassa p, .a-fz54-kassa {
        font-size: 15px;
        line-height: 23px;
    }

    .a-prices-total {
        padding-top: 15px;
    }

    .p-company-list li {
        margin: 0 0 8px 0;
    }

    .a-self-kassa-complex-item__header {
        font-size: 16px;
        line-height: 20px;
    }

    .t-btn, a.t-btn, button.t-btn, input[type="submit"] {
        font-size: 16px;
    }

    .a-feedback_whide .form-control.input-sm + .maskhelper {
        right: 12px;
    }

    .a-feedback_whide {
        padding: 60px 0 100px;
    }

}

@media all and (max-width: 650px) {
    .a-container {
        padding-left: 30px;
        padding-right: 30px;
    }
}


@media all and (max-width: 600px) {
    .seo-text .h2 {
        font-size: 20px;
    }

    .cleverence-block__intro .a-container, .cleverence-block__list .a-container {
        display: block;
    }

    .cleverence-intro__image {
        margin-left: 0;
        margin-bottom: 20px;
        padding-bottom: 47%;
        max-width: 268px;
        border: 1px solid #dedede;
    }

    .a-self-kassa-complex-item__image{
        border: 1px solid #dedede;

    }
}

@media all and (max-width: 550px) {
    .cleverence-intro__image {
        max-width: 220px;
    }

    .a-self-kassa-complex-list__item {
        margin-top: 10px;
        max-width: 100%;
        flex-basis: 100%;
    }

    .a-self-kassa-complex-list__item:last-child {
        margin-top: 10px;
    }

    .a-self-kassa-complex__message {
        margin-bottom: 0px;
    }

    .seo-text.padding-indent-h-xs {
        padding-left: 0;
        padding-right: 0;
    }

    .catalog-section .item .row-main {
        padding-left: 20px;
        padding-right: 20px;
    }

    .catalog-section .item {
        position: relative;
    }

    .catalog-section .item .row-main .left-col.col-lg-3.col-md-4.col-sm-4.col-xs-4{
        border: 1px solid #dedede;
        margin-bottom: 20px;
    }
    .catalog-section .item .center-col,
    .catalog-section .item .row-main .left-col.col-lg-3.col-md-4.col-sm-4.col-xs-4 {
       width: 100%;

    }

    div.catalog-section .item .center-col {
        margin-bottom: 20px;
        padding-right: 0;
        display: flex;
        flex-direction: row;
        flex-wrap: wrap;
        align-items: flex-start;
        justify-content: space-between;
    }

    .catalog-section .item .title {
        margin-top: 0;
    }

    .catalog-section .item:not(:last-child) {
        margin-bottom: 40px;
    }

    div.items .item .row-main .center-col table td,
    div.items .item .row-main .center-col table th {
        width: 50%;
    }

    div.items .item .row-main .center-col table td:first-child,
    div.items .item .row-main .center-col table th:first-child {
        width: 65%;
    }

    div.items .item .row-main .center-col table td:last-child
    div.items .item .row-main .center-col table th:last-child {
        width: 45%;
    }

    div.items .item .row-main .center-col .text-preview {
        flex-grow: 1;
        width: 100%;
    }

    div.items .item .row-main .center-col table {
        margin-bottom: 10px;
    }

    div.items .item .row-main .center-col .in-stock-btn {
        margin-bottom: 0;
        flex-grow: 0;
    }

    div.items .item .row-main .center-col .rating-section {
        display: inline-block;
    }

    div.items .item .row-main .center-col .el-reviews__common {
        padding-bottom: 0;
    }

    div.items .item .right-col.col-lg-2.col-md-2.col-sm-2.padding-indent-h-xs.padding-indent-bottom-xs.clearfix {
        position: static;
        padding-left: 0;
        padding-right: 0;
        flex-direction: row;

    }

    div.items .item .wishlist-item {
        position: absolute;
        top: 12px;
        right: 14px;
    }

    div.items .item .btn-sm, .btn-group-sm &gt; .btn {
        font-size: 14px;
        padding: 4px 10px;
    }
}

@media all and (max-width: 1000px) {
    .a-feedback_whide .form-content .text {
        width: 33%;
    }

    .a-feedback_whide .form-content .form-button {
        margin: 0 auto;
        max-width: 50%;
        width: 100%;
        padding-right: 0;
    }
}

@media all and (max-width: 1000px) {
    .a-feedback_whide .form-content .form-button,
    .a-feedback_whide .form-content .text {
        max-width: 100%;
        width: 100%;
    }

    .a-feedback_whide .form-content .form-button {
        max-width: 50%;
        margin: 0 auto;
        padding-right: 0;
    }
}

@media all and (max-width: 450px) {
    .a-self-kassa-complex-list__item:last-child {
        margin-top: 10px;
    }
}

@media all and (max-width: 400px) {
    div.items .item .row-main .center-col table {
        margin-bottom: 20px;
    }

    div.items .item .row-main .center-col .in-stock-btn {
        margin-bottom: 15px;
        padding: 11px 15px;
        flex-grow: 0;

    }

    div.items .item .row-main .center-col .rating-section {
        max-width: 210px;
    }

}

@media all and (max-width: 350px) {
    .cleverence-intro__image {
        max-width: 100%;
        padding-bottom: 74%;
    }

    .a-container {
        padding-left: 20px;
        padding-right: 20px;
    }
}
</pre></body></html>